d64af30f93c76fc9755664263d08497c4675b0a4993e20a0de5e97230a174eb0

1746166 (29826 blocks ago)

ā“ Block 1746165 (ca11a85eā€¦5c0) | Block 1746167 āµ | Latest block ā­

Metadata

24/12/2024, 21:37 UTC (41d 10:10:12 ago) 19.6 113B Pulse šŸ’“ 16.5 OXEN

Transactions (0)

Show raw details